Muslims in Europe have faced increased discrimination since the 11 September 2001 attacks, according to a new report 'Intolerance and Discrimination against Muslims in the EU'. The study is by the International Helsinki Federation for Human Rights (IHF). The purpose of this report is to raise awareness about intolerance and discrimination against Muslims in the EU, as well as to highlight problems with respect to the exercise of freedom of religion by Muslims in the region. The report covers eleven EU member states: Austria, Belgium, Denmark, France, Germany, Greece, Italy, the Netherlands, Spain, Sweden and the United Kingdom.
